python3-tkinter.el8.rpm 
时间: 2023-05-15 13:02:34 浏览: 53
python3-tkinter.el8.rpm是一个用于RPM包管理器的Python 3 Tkinter库。Tkinter是一个Python GUI(图形用户界面)包,允许用户创建和操作窗口、标签、按钮、菜单等各种组件,使界面用户友好。它是Python自带的一个标准库,我们无需进行额外的安装就可以使用它。python3-tkinter.el8.rpm是适用于Red Hat Enterprise Linux 8及其相关发行版的Tkinter库的软件包。如果你想在这些系统上使用Python 3来编写图形界面应用程序,那么你需要安装这个软件包。
安装python3-tkinter.el8.rpm非常简单,你可以直接使用包管理器yum来安装它。打开终端窗口并使用以下命令:
sudo yum install python3-tkinter.el8.rpm
这将下载并安装Tkinter库及其相关依赖项。一旦安装完成,你就可以在Python 3中导入Tkinter包,然后开始编写GUI应用程序了。
总之,python3-tkinter.el8.rpm是为了在Red Hat Enterprise Linux 8及相关发行版上使用Python 3 Tkinter库的软件包。它简化了库的安装,并使得在这些系统上编写GUI应用程序变得更加容易。
相关问题
python3-tkinter-3.6.8-18.el7.x86_64.rpm
python3-tkinter-3.6.8-18.el7.x86_64.rpm是用于CentOS 7操作系统的Python Tkinter模块的一个软件包。
Tkinter是Python语言的一个图形用户界面(GUI)库,用于创建各种桌面应用程序的图形界面。它是Python标准库的一部分,无需额外安装。
对于CentOS 7用户,如果需要使用Python中的Tkinter模块,可以通过安装python3-tkinter-3.6.8-18.el7.x86_64.rpm软件包来获取。该软件包提供了Python 3.x版本的Tkinter模块,并适用于64位CentOS 7操作系统。
要安装该软件包,首先需要下载对应的rpm文件。然后,可以使用yum工具来进行安装。打开终端,并以管理员身份运行以下命令:
sudo yum install python3-tkinter-3.6.8-18.el7.x86_64.rpm
该命令将自动处理软件包的安装和依赖关系。安装完成后,即可在Python中使用Tkinter模块进行图形界面应用程序的开发。
总之,python3-tkinter-3.6.8-18.el7.x86_64.rpm是用于CentOS 7操作系统的Python Tkinter模块的一个软件包,通过安装该软件包可以在Python中使用Tkinter库来创建图形界面应用程序。
-tkinter.tkapp object has no attribute pack
这个错误是因为`Tk`对象是`Tkinter`库中的主窗口类,它没有`pack`方法。可能的原因是你尝试在`Tk`对象上调用了`pack`方法。正确的做法是创建一个`Frame`对象作为主窗口的子组件,然后在该`Frame`上调用`pack`方法。以下是一个简单的示例代码:
```python
import tkinter as tk
# 创建主窗口对象
root = tk.Tk()
# 创建一个Frame作为主窗口的子组件
frame = tk.Frame(root)
frame.pack()
# 在Frame上添加其他组件
label = tk.Label(frame, text="Hello, World!")
label.pack()
# 启动主循环
root.mainloop()
```
请注意,`pack`方法用于将组件添加到父组件中,并根据需要进行布局。如果你想使用其他布局管理器,例如`grid`或`place`,可以相应地替换`pack`方法。
相关推荐














